In accordance with the USDA, normally thaw meat right before gradual cooking it. There may be likely for frozen meat to stay in precisely what is known as the "danger zone" — among 40 F and 140 F — for way too long even though cooking.

Every time a frozen roast is cooked, its surface area can get to superior temperatures essential for browning reactions in advance of the inside overcooks. This leads to a far more evenly cooked roast with thinner bands of grey, overcooked meat right beneath the crust.
